Transaction 4dd138407bc96ea1e1f74a699cf95f8bb7601a1375c2fb7a25a637481bd18223
1 Input
1 Output
-
4dd138407bc96ea1e1f74a699cf95f8bb7601a1375c2fb7a25a637481bd18223:0
- value
- 3640000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cab1eba4cb97b7375835f40bca15c705537ac830 OP_EQUAL
- address
- 3LAmZRdJrWhMUHHeAu9eds7hPXNoLjwAGR